Isaac invested $1,800 in an account paying an interest rate of 4.7% compounded continuously. Assuming no deposits or withdrawals are made, how much money, to the nearest hundred dollars, would be in the account after 15 years?

Answers

Answer:

First, convert R as a percent to r as a decimal

r = R/100

r = 4.7/100

r = 0.047 rate per year,

Then solve for A,

              [tex]A = P\cdot e^{rt}\\\\A= 1800 \cdot (2.71828)^{(.047)(15)}, \ where \ e = 2.71828\\A = 3642.92[/tex]  

The amount he receives after 15years $3,642.92

Help with this question

Answers

Answer:

200 ft

Step-by-step explanation:

Answer:

200 [tex]cm^2[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

The surface area is the 2-dimensional distance around a 3-dimensional figure. In essence, if one was going to wrap a figure in paper, the surface area is the amount of paper one would need. To calculate the surface area one needs to find the area of each face of the figure, then add up all of the values.

[tex]5*11 = 55\\\\5 * 11 = 55[/tex]

[tex]6*11 = 66[/tex]

[tex]\frac{4*6}{2} = 12\\\\\frac{4*6}{2}=12[/tex]

[tex]55+55+66+12+12=200[/tex]
